Common Core Standards Kit

A few weeks ago, I was contacted by Carson-Dellosa to test out their Complete Common Core Standards kit for Language Arts.  I love testing new items, so I jumped at the chance to try a set.

Here is a video that explains all about the product!



My set came in the mail yesterday and it was a really great experience unboxing and checking out the materials.


I like that everything is clearly labeled in this set.  All the pocket chart cards are divided into each of the standards.

On one side - the standard is written and labeled for the teacher.  Which is a smart idea.  I always have to double check the original text of the standard to make sure I don't "miss" anything when I'm using the "I Can" Statements.


On the other side, the standard is written into kid-friendly "I Can" statements.  Love it!


The set comes in a case that houses all your standards.  Inside the case, the standards are split by blue dividers, which make it very easy and convenient for the teacher to find exactly the standard they need!


I think this is a great product to have in your classroom for Common Core.  However, I only have one issue.  The pocket chart cards are the smaller version.  These are not the long version, the cards measure 12 inches long by 2 1/4 inches tall.  These cards will not be seen across the room if you post them on the wall.  It's not a bad thing, I think their primary function would be in a small group setting.  The publisher, Carson-Dellosa recommends on the box to use the Daily Standards Pocket Chart.



All in all, I'm excited that Carson-Dellosa has created this product and I think it will enhance the learning of my students!!

Academic Vocabulary

This is my first year at my "New" Middle School and I've discovered that they have a strong emphasis on introducing Academic Vocabulary every other week.

Which is fine by me, I was doing Academic Vocabulary at my "Old" Middle School off and on the past three years. I've created a pretty cool graphic organizer and PowerPoint that helps me deliver the words in a quick and efficient manner. Because honestly, I usually have 15 minutes to cram the Academic Vocabulary into my day before zooming off to focus on Writing or Reading.

Within this graphic organizer, I have several parts:
  • Word and Syllable Breakdown
  • Part of Speech - BIG for 7th grade. I feel like I spend half my life on parts of speech!
  • Variations, Synonyms, Antonyms
  • Picture - Great for your ELL's or other struggling learners to have that extra "Link"
  • Definition
  • Practice Sentence
I based the majority of my Academic Vocabulary from Kate Kinsella's teachings. If you haven't heard of Kate Kinsella, you can find more about her here and here! (And heck - here too!)

What I love about this form - you can fit 4 words per side, so 8 Academic Vocab words total on ONE piece of paper! I come from a cash-strapped district... saving copies makes me happy!

I've also created a PowerPoint that matches the Graphic Organizer. It works wonders because the students don't have to wonder where all the information goes.
